The olive tree is a culture, our culture​

​  AOVE (Aceite de Oliva Virgen Extra) s known as “liquid gold”, in reality, if we consider its health benefits, it is far more valuable than gold and, without a doubt, it is a pillar of our culture and of what we could call the Iberian “art of living”. In its most prized variety, extra virgin, olive oil is both a superfood and a super-cosmetic, obtained from an emblematic tree: the olive tree..

It may seem incredible today, but more than a thousand years ago, at the height of the Caliphate of Córdoba, forest cover reached its greatest extent in the entire history of the Iberian Peninsula, and agriculture achieved its greatest splendour, without the need for hectares of plastic greenhouses. Al-Andalus was a garden, and the olive tree was king. The Sevillian scholar and jurist Ibn Abdun, wrote in the 11th century: “Agriculture is the foundation of civilisation, and on it depend life itself and its main advantages.” It is no coincidence that the Andalusians are considered precursors of ecology. If only we maintained that same spirit today.

That botanical exuberance was due to an incredible water intelligence, another form of wisdom we should recover. Water, the other liquid revered in Al-Andalus, flowed through orchards and gardens via irrigation channels, cisterns, pools and fountains, like a true circulatory system that gave life to vines, citrus trees and olive trees, the most emblematic crops, which have remained so to this day.


EVOO NOURISHES, BEAUTIFIES AND REJUVENATES 

Yes, all of that and more. From Averroes to the best contemporary nutritionists, not forgetting the legendary Grande Covián,EVOO is the king ingredient of the Mediterranean diet. What makes this oil different from all others, apart from its flavour and its ability to enhance practically any other food, is that it is an antioxidant, renewing and rejuvenating powerhouse, thanks to its extraordinary content of phenols, essential fatty acids and vitamin E. These contribute to improving intestinal flora, preventing heart disease and also other conditions such as diabetes or cognitive decline.

TIPS TO ENJOY EVOO, OUR LIQUID GOLD, EVEN MORE 

A delicious antioxidant fruit salad: well-peeled oranges and thoroughly washed white grapes with their skin on. Add a syrup made with a generous tablespoon of Andalusian extra virgin olive oil, of course, one tablespoon of rosemary honey and another tablespoon of sherry wine. Stir everything well until all the ingredients are fully blended, then pour it over the fruit. To enjoy it even more, savour it slowly while listening to good music.

A super-invigorating tea to drink on an empty stomach, half an hour before eating anything else: Té Rooibos con naranja to which we will add grated ginger and a tablespoon of EVOO. It not only hydrates and protects the digestive tract, but also stimulates intestinal flora and provides essential nutrients to start the day well.
